The most desirable option is to reuse your oil. Most oils do NOT wear out. Many things can happen to oil but most commonly it just gets contaminated and this can be prevented or fixed. Do not follow manuals that use old methods of "disposal and replace" oil because it is not viable anymore.
Filtered and dehydrated oil returns to like new oil. With our processes it can be 10x cleaner than new oil and we provide independent before and after laboratory test reports to prove it. Particle counters and manual tests are used to compare and validate.
It has been proved by various reputable sources such as universities that over 70% of machinery failures occur due to preventable contamination.
